
Marquez Outclass Diaz in 12 Rounds
By Jason Aniel
PhilBoxing.com
Sun, 01 Aug 2010

Las Vegas, NV--In the rematch of the fight of the year, Juan Manuel Marquez proved that even at 37, he still has a lot left in the tank as he won a clear unanimous decision over Juan Diaz. Early in the fight, Marquez was effectively landing crisp combinations. Diaz, who was in full attack mode in the first, back off more and tried to circle Marquez. That proved not to be a good game-plan for Diaz because he was down on points early and was stunned quite a few times. Diaz was in full survival mode from rounds 6 to 10.
Diaz tried to rally in the last two rounds as Marquez, knowing he was way ahead, started to get tired. But Marquez was able to fend off the attack and finish the fight. Not as exciting as the first fight, but it was overall a good boxing match. The official scores after 12 rounds were 116-112, 118-110, and 117-111; all for Marquez. Marquez retains his WBA and WBO lightweight title. A full recap will follow.
